Compliance context
Local Law 84 (LL84)
Under Local Law 97, buildings over 25,000 sq ft face carbon caps with fines of $268 per metric ton of CO₂e over the limit, phasing in from 2024.

Frequently asked questions
What is 11-17 Beach Street / 32 Varick Street's energy grade?
11-17 Beach Street / 32 Varick Street scores 27 out of 100 on ENERGY STAR — band D (Lowest band (1–54)) — in its 2024 New York City disclosure. Scores are national percentiles against similar buildings; 75+ qualifies for ENERGY STAR certification.
How much energy does 11-17 Beach Street / 32 Varick Street use?
Its 2024 site energy-use intensity was 84.0 kBtu/ft² (160.1 kBtu/ft² source) across 97,000 sq ft, including 1,167,792 kWh of electricity and 41,624 therms of natural gas.
What are 11-17 Beach Street / 32 Varick Street's carbon emissions?
11-17 Beach Street / 32 Varick Street reported 680 tCO₂e of greenhouse-gas emissions (7.0 kgCO₂e/ft²) for 2024. Under Local Law 97, buildings over 25,000 sq ft face carbon caps with fines of $268 per metric ton of CO₂e over the limit, phasing in from 2024.
